A 350 MWh battery storage system in Europe is delivering significantly less energy than expected due to cell imbalance, with the battery management system failing to detect the issue, tradable energy volumes chronically overestimated, and weekly balancing cost exposure reaching up to €110,000 ($127,745). Researchers at the German institute found that some widely used PV cleaning agents can damage anti reflective glass coatings, significantly reducing solar module efficiency. Their tests showed that while some cleaners are safe, others cause visible and permanent coating degradation, highlighting the need for careful selection of cleaning products to avoid long term performance loss.

A rapid increase in capacity addition of renewable energy, especially solar, has heightened the risk of evacuation for surplus power, especially during daytime. This is driving curtailment for projects especially with temporary general network access (TGNA), which faced 80% of the total curtailment in India between April and December 2025.

ACME Solar Holdings Ltd (ACME Solar), through its various subsidiaries, has commissioned additional 155 MW/470.25 MWh of battery energy storage systems (BESS) in the Indian state of Rajasthan. With this addition, the company’s total commissioned BESS capacity reaches 297.67 MW/951.74 MWh, out of the total planned BESS capacity of 835 MW/3,114.64 MWh through these special-purpose vehicles.

Australia has become one of the world’s most attractive destinations for hyperscale data centers, ranking among the top five to 10 markets globally by capacity. Drivers include large land availability in Renewable Energy Zones, renewable penetration exceeding 40% across the National Electricity Market (NEM), geopolitical stability, Five Eyes membership, and proximity to Asia-Pacific demand hubs.
